Mission Statement
The organization renders assistance to children/young adult activities, parks and recreation, and any or all community services.

Frequently Asked Questions
Can I submit an unsolicited grant proposal to Fessenden Oriole Booster Club?
No. Fessenden Oriole Booster Club does not accept unsolicited proposals. Funding is by invitation only.
Where does Fessenden Oriole Booster Club give?
Fessenden Oriole Booster Club primarily gives to organizations located in North Dakota. These states represent the largest share of the foundation’s grantmaking by dollars awarded. Additional geographic details are available to registered users.
